Here are the latest notable highlights in car rental as of now:
-
EV adoption and pricing pressures are shaping rental fleets. Several major operators report growing demand for electric vehicles, as higher gasoline prices push renters toward more economical options, while some fleets are expanding EV offerings to meet this demand.[1][3]
-
AI and telematics are increasingly used to manage rentals and assess vehicle condition. Firms are piloting 360-degree imaging and automated damage detection to streamline inspections at check-out and return, though user experiences with charge disputes vary.[3][1]
-
Global supply and tax/policy considerations continue to influence rental demand. News covers tariff expectations, fleet finance challenges, and regional market developments that affect how often people rent versus buy.[2][1]
-
Regional markets show mixed momentum. In the U.S., rental length trends and demand patterns reflect broader economic conditions, while international markets (e.g., India) see expansion into new rental formats and partnerships.[2][3]
